+> > OK, so the packages have now all been uploaded.
+> > 
+> > You should see several packages now that you cannot install on Cauldron.
+> > This is intended behaviour.
+> > 
+> > Here is how to update your cauldron systems:
+> >   1. Run "urpmi --auto-update" install everything that can be installed.
+> >   2. Ensure that latest dracut is installed. Run "urpmi dracut" to make
+> > 
+> > sure (it may have been excluded in the --auto-update if it was in a
+> > transaction with other packages that could not be installed).
+> > 
+> >   3. Ensure that you do not have zapata or dpkg installed (rpm -e zapata;
+> > 
+> > rpm -e dpkg)
+> > 
+> >   4. Generate a new initrd and include the conversion script: dracut -f
+> > 
+> > -a convertfs
+> > 
+> >   5. If you have /usr on a separate partition
+> >   
+> >       - Ensure there is enough free space to hold /bin, /sbin, /lib and
+> > 
+> > /lib64 content.
+> > 
+> >       - If your /usr is mounted readonly, change your /etc/fstab to mount
+> > 
+> > it rw.
+> > 
+> >   6. Reboot.
+> >   7. At the bootloader prompt, edit the command line and append: "rw
+> > 
+> > rd.convertfs" (without the quotes) to your command line and then boot.
+> > 
+> > That should be all that is needed :)
+> > 
+> > If you are extra paranoid, or want to see what is going on, then you can
+> > remove the "splash" and "quiet" options from the kernel too.
+> > 
+> > If you want to see things in more depth, you can also add
+> > rd.break=pre-pivot to the kernel. You will be dumped into a shell with
+> > your / mounted as /sysroot. This shell is *before* conversion. If you
+> > type "exit" the conversion will be done, and you'll be dumped to another
+> > shell afterwards. Typing exit once more here will boot the system as
+> > normal.

+> Hi
+> What append if we decide not to make the step on our machine ?
+> Will it still be possible to update ? to package ?
+> 
+> Claire
+
+filesystem rpm won't install anymore so you won't be able to update your 
+cauldron anymore
